The Rise of KING KYLIE: A LOOK BACK

Before Kylie Jenner become the billionaire mother of two we know today, she was King Kylie– the bold, unapologetic after ego who ruled teen Instagram feeds around 2015. Back when Tumblr was fading and Instagram was on the rise, King Kylie captured attention with daring hair colours, striking American Apparel-inspired photo aesthetics, and perfectly curated baddie makeup looks. Every post felt like it deserved a spotlight – a reblog or an Explore Page feature was practically guaranteed.

After nearly a decade of letting the persona rest, Kylie resurrected King Kylie on October 12 via Snapchat, teasing a new Kylie Cosmetics release inspired by her iconic alter ego. Just a day later, she hinted at a bigger transformation: stepping into the pop star world. One thing is clear — King Kylie isn’t just a memory; she’s back and here to stay.

The era was defined by fearless hair choices, whether wigs or her natural strands. Bubblegum pink with contrasting teal tips became signature, while moments like refusing to dye her hair for Kim Kardashian’s wedding only cemented her rebellious charm. King Kylie was never just makeup and fashion — she was attitude, energy, and a generation-defining sense of style.

Photos taken of the star on Oct.11 show her debuting teal tips on her jet black hair, wich gave us all the feels for the long-lost 2010s dip-dye hairstyle. Jennner, now 28, rocked the trend in 2014 among a slew of bold looks, including platinum blonde and baby pink hues as well as her infamous turqouise Coachella wig.
